Earnings Per Share
A metric that calculates the portion of a company's profit allocated to each outstanding share of common stock, indicating a company's profitability.
Treasury Stock
Shares that were issued and subsequently reacquired by the company, reducing the amount of outstanding stock on the open market.
Cash Dividends
Payments made by a corporation to its shareholder members from its profits or reserves.
Return on Equity
An indicator of a company's financial performance, indicating the amount of profit generated from the investments made by its shareholders.
